Product Description RAID Level Storage Efficiency RAID 0 100%. All disk space is use for data storage. RAID 1 and 0/1 50%. All data is duplicated, requiring twice the disk storage for a given amount of data capacity. RAID 3 and 5 One disk's worth of capacity from each LUN is required to store parity data. As the number of disks in the LUN increases, so does the storage efficiency. 3-disk LUN: 66% 4-disk LUN: 75% 5-disk LUN: 80% 6-disk LUN: 83% LUN Configuration Relative Read Performance Relative Write Performance for Large Sequential Access for Large Sequential Access RAID 0 The read and write performance of a RAID 0 LUN increases as the multiple of the number of disks in the LUN. For example, a 4-disk RAID 0 LUN will achieve close to four times the performance of a single disk. RAID 1 mirrored pair Up to 2.0 > than single disk Equal to single disk RAID 0/1 group with 10 disks Up to 10.0 > than single disk Up to 5.0 > than single disk RAID 0/1 group with 6 disks Up to 6.0 > than single disk Up to 3.0 > than single disk RAID 3 group with 5 disks Up to 4.0 > than single disk Up to 1.25 > than single disk RAID-5 group with 5 disks Up to 4.0 > than single disk Up to 1.25 > than single disk 71
